Uploaded image for project: 'Red Hat OpenStack Services on OpenShift'
  1. Red Hat OpenStack Services on OpenShift
  2. OSPRH-9293

[Barbican] Node selector not working even if present in crd

XMLWordPrintable

    • Icon: Bug Bug
    • Resolution: Done
    • Icon: Normal Normal
    • rhos-18.0.1
    • None
    • barbican-operator
    • None
    • 2
    • False
    • Hide

      None

      Show
      None
    • False
    • Committed
    • ?
    • ?
    • ?
    • None
    • Moderate

      Hello,

      Scenario :

      Deploy barbican and use node selector, ex : 
       

        barbican:
          apiOverride:
            route: {}
          enabled: true
          template:
            # NOK
            nodeSelector:
              workload-type: stateless
            barbicanAPI:
              override:
                service:
                  internal:
                    metadata:
                      annotations:
                        metallb.universe.tf/address-pool: internalapi
                        metallb.universe.tf/allow-shared-ip: internalapi
                        metallb.universe.tf/loadBalancerIPs: 1.1.1.1
                    spec:
                      type: LoadBalancer
              replicas: 3
              nodeSelector:
                workload-type: stateless
            barbicanKeystoneListener:
              replicas: 3
              nodeSelector:
                workload-type: stateless
            barbicanWorker:
              replicas: 3
              nodeSelector:
                workload-type: stateless
      
       

       

      Actual result:

      None of the pods have a node selector

      Node-Selectors:              <none> 

      Expected result:

      Pods should have a node selector

              rh-ee-mharley Mauricio Harley
              kevin.le-coq@socgen.com Kevin LE COQ
              rhos-dfg-security
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Created:
                Updated:
                Resolved: